H.B. No. 0077 |
Youth archery licenses. |
Sponsored By: Representative(s) Byrd, Barbuto, Carson,
Childers, Illoway, Millin, Roscoe, Zwonitzer, Dn. and Zwonitzer, Dv. and
Senator(s) Burns
AN ACT relating to game and fish; providing
for youth archery licenses; setting fees for the licenses; exempting the
licenses from the selling agent fee; including the new licenses in the license
revenue recoupment program; and providing for an effective date.
